Logrotate игнорирует мой файл конфигурации - PullRequest
1 голос
/ 29 января 2020

Я столкнулся с проблемой, когда logrotate игнорирует мой файл конфигурации:

/var/log/heartbeat/*log
{
rotate 1
size 1M
missingok
notifempty
nocompress
daily
create 440 https https
}

Файлы по этому пути вращаются (5 поворотов) после того, как они достигают 10k. Я заменил размер на minsize и maxsize , но результат остался прежним. Я что-то упустил ??

Заранее спасибо.

1 Ответ

0 голосов
/ 14 апреля 2020

Убедитесь, что файл внутри /etc/logrotate.d/ принадлежит и доступен для записи только root. Вне безопасности Logrotate будет (молча) отказываться выполнять файлы, которые могут быть записаны другими пользователями. Если есть ссылка на другой путь, весь путь до файла должен быть доступен для записи только root.

...